Google Renames Bard AI Chatbot to Gemini and launches New AI App

Google, the company known for its search engine, has been working on smart computer programs for a while.

They made a chat program called Bard AI, but now they changed its name to Gemini and made a new app.

They also made a better version called Gemini Advanced, which uses a new technology called Ultra 1.0 LLM.

Google first showed Gemini last December, offering different versions like Nano, Pro, and Ultra. However, they stopped making the powerful Ultra version.

Gemini is Google’s way of competing with another smart chat program called ChatGPT from Open AI. Gemini replaced another smart program called PaLM 2 LLM.

Google wanted to change Bard’s name for a while. A developer named Dylan Russell talked about this on a website called X.

They released a new app called Gemini for both Android and iOS. When people get this app, they can use it instead of Google Assistant.

Once you download the Gemini app, you can use it just like Google Assistant. You can even activate it by pressing the power button or swiping the screen and saying ‘Hey Google’.

Google also made Gemini Advanced. The CEO, Sundar Pichai, said this will cost money.

It can do more things like coding, being creative, giving commands, and thinking logically.

People who pay for Google One AI can use Gemini Advanced for two months without paying extra.

The Google One AI plan costs Rs 1,950 per month after the free trial ends.”
